  • Building an Application in Windows to be used in Linux (with the Run-Time Engine)

    Hi All,
    I have an LabVIEW project I have developed in a Windows environment.  I can create an Application (.exe) using the Build Specification -> Application Builder which works fine on the development platform.
    I now want to distribute the application to a Linux Environment.  The OS is openSUSE v10.3 (with GNOME).  I have downloaded the two rpm files needed for the run-time engine and installed them, as per here:http://digital.ni.com/softlib.nsf/websearch/97E14BA3E0C14A89862572C300567733?opendocument&node=13207...
    Now, the question is; how do I create an Application in Windows which can be used on the Linux Box?  According to the Application Builder instructions, it's simply a case of removing the .exe extension in the Target File Name options, however, this gives an error "Invalid Extension."
    If I do create an exe and manually remove the extention is doesn't work on the Linux enviroment (typing ./application).
    Has anyone had experiance of this?
    Many Thanks for Any Help,
    Oliver
    Windows XP SP 2
    Labview 8.2.1
    openSUSE v10.3 (with GNOME)
    LabVIEW Run-time Engine Version 8.2.1 for Linux

    The cross-platform nature of LabVIEW refers more to the code than to the executable.
    LV (given the appropriate development version) can compile the same source code into a Windows (using LV for Windows), Linux (using LV for Linux) or Mac (using LV for Mac) program.
    This means you will still have three versions of your program, one for each platform.
    If you want to distribute VIs (without block diagrams), you will also need different versions of these as without the block diagram, they cannot be re-compiled for a new platform.

  • Building iPhone applications on Windows Desktop ?

    We run our product builds on a Windows PC. We support many handheld platforms and build all of them on the Windows PC. So ideally I want to be able to build the native iPhone applications on the same build machine.
    Note that i am not talking about developing iPhone applications on a Windows PC, just running an automated build on a Windows PC.
    Is it possible and if so how?
    Thanks in advance,
    -TRS

    You're not going to be able to create an iphone executable on a PC. I doubt that they will ever provide one. Someone might black-box a compiler, but then you take your chances.
    On the other hand, you should be able to do the automation on the PC as long as the compilation actually takes place on a mac. If you set up some network system where the PC tells the mac that it needs to compile (you may have to manually create the make files, I'm not sure if xcode can be scripted and run from php or something).
    I'm not sure that that actually helps you any... the code still needs to be on the mac, so you might as well just have the mac automate itself, I guess.

  • HT5639 if i use boot camp to establish windows on my Macbook pro can i then install a windows program and run it without another software ie parallels?

    Can I use a windows program such as QuickBooks on my macbook pro 15inch with only using boot camp or do i need to have another program?

    Boot Camp is everything you need to run a Windows application.
    Boot Camp allows you to install Windows in a second volume, so you can start up there and run all your Windows apps without needing any Mac OS X app. It's true that OS X apps like Parallels or VMware Fusion allow you to use your Boot Camp partition in Mac OS X, but it looks like you don't want that

    What you're trying to do now is:
    EFI->kernel (EFI stub)
    This is appealingly direct, but it's tricky to get working. What the wiki now recommends is:
    EFI->gummiboot->kernel (EFI stub)
    ...or...
    EFI->GRUB->kernel
    These approaches are less direct, but they're easier to configure. The trouble is that both the EFI's built-in boot manager and the EFI stub loader are tricky to configure. For a newbie to get them both configured correctly on a first attempt at installing Arch is very difficult. Getting the EFI to launch gummiboot or GRUB is easier because these programs don't require the complex parameters that the EFI stub loader requires. Those parameters can instead be specified in the gummiboot or GRUB configuration file, which is easier to manage for quite a few reasons.
    If you want to pursue using the EFI stub loader directly, you certainly can. I've learned from experience, though, that it's not worth my time to try to help with users who want to do this. Using an intermediary program is easier to get working. IMHO, the direct approach has no real benefits except that it gives you bragging rights that you've done it. Your system won't boot any faster or more reliably in the more direct approach. (Well, technically it will be faster, by only by a matter of milliseconds, assuming you use a 0 timeout value in gummiboot.) In fact, it will be less reliable, because gummiboot, GRUB, and rEFInd all offer ways to adjust boot options on a boot-by-boot basis, which is very helpful when fixing problems. You can't do this with the direct approach.

  • Does Windows 2008 Server run ok under Mac Mini Bootcamp?

    Does anyone have any experience of installing and running Windows 2008 Server on a Mac Mini (of which has either Mac OS or Mac OS Server installed), under Bootcamp?
    I currently have an old Dell with Windows 2008 server which acts as my Domain Controller, Exchange Server for a small home-office network. It's due an upgrade as the hardware is so old (and noisy!) and like the idea of having a nice compact, quiet Mac Mini, but want to make sure it can carry out the same duties under bootcamp on Win2008?

    Windows 2008 can be installed in Boot Camp.  However I don't believe it is officially supported by Apple so there may or may not be issues with installing the Boot Camp Drivers (or future updates to the Boot Camp drivers.)  Not something I'd be recommending for a "production" environment.  If this is a test/dev system, then probably worth trying, depending on how critical your network uptime is.
    Also, you didn't mention if your Dell came with Windows 2008 preinstalled, but if it did, then likely it has a "branded" version of Windows that won't activate correctly on non-Dell hardware.  (If your Windows disks have "Dell" on them, they won't work with the Mac.)  So you may need to purchase a retail or volume license copy of Windows 2008.
    In general, for a server running as a DC & Exchange, you'd want RAID1 as a minimum so that would be the Mac Mini Server, not the "desktop" Mac Mini.  Unless you have one lying around, you're looking at something around $1500-$2000 to start, depending on whether you can transfer your existing Windows 2008 & Exchange installations.  (Another $500-$2000 depending on what vesions of Windows & Exchange.)  And probably 8GB of RAM since Windows 2008 & Exchange on 4GB is pushing it.  Considering the costs, I suggest you look at the Dell T110 series or the HP Proliant 110 series.  Both lines are very quiet and are supported for Windows 2008 from the factory, including Windows Small Business Server, which includes Exchange.  While not as small as a Mac Mini, they are mini towers and about the size of a typical PC desktop.
    If you really wanted a small footprint, then HP has a "microserver" series.  You'd probably need to call HP to get the build you want as the online ordering is limited for that model.  From Dell, there is the Zino model desktop.  Again, not supported for a "server", but you were going to consider a the non-server version of the Mac Mini, then the Zino has at least a chance of you reusing your existing versions of Windows if they're Dell branded, thus saving your something in the range of $500-$2000 for new software.  (But I would NOT recommend a non-server chassis without RAID1 hard drives, so the Zino is not my choice.  I just offer it as a possibility if you accept the risk of an unsupported installation, as would have been installing Windows 2008 in Boot Camp.)
    So yes, it will work.  But I wouldn't recommend it for a production environment, especailly if you have the "desktop" computer without RAID1.
